The DFRobot Gravity HX711 Weight Sensor Kit reduces the difficulty of structure construction so that you can conveniently make an electronic scale, and get the weight information of the object easily.

In addition, because everyone has different installation methods and usage habits, the sensor needs to be calibrated. The traditional method is to use a separate calibration code to obtain the calibration value, In order to optimize this problem.

The signal transfer board in this kit has a built-in calibration algorithm, which can calibrate the weight information with one click, and there is no need to run a separate code for calibration.

Size

  • 120 x 100 x 30 mm / 4.72 x 3.94 x 1.18 inch (L x W x H)
  • Signal Transfer Board: 31 x 37 mm / 1.22 x 1.46 inch
  • Working Voltage: 3.3 V / 5 V
  • Working Current: <20 mA
  • AD Conversion Chip: HX711
  • Synthesis Deviation: <±0.2% g
  • Communication Method: I2C
  • I2C Address: 0 x 64 / 0 x 65 / 0 x 66 / 0 x 67
  • Measuring Range: 1 g - 1000 g
